The challenge for this week's Bellariffic Friday was flowers - in any way/shape/form. I pulled out my Uptown Girl Fiona loves Flowers image as that seemed to fit the bill, and decided to do some experimenting:
I stamped the image onto SSS 120b card stock with Hero Arts black ink, and decided to try out colouring it in with my Inktense pencils and blending with a Dove blender pen.
This is my first try at doing this but I still filmed it and have a video showing what I did. I'll need to do more practicing with it that's for sure - but it was something different to try!
I had a hard time capturing the gloss and shimmer from the Pico embellisher - I can't say how much I am LOVING it. It's so pretty and glossy and it dries FAST! I always avoided using Glossy Accents because I don't have the time/patience for it to dry - this stuff dries WAY quicker. LOVE!
I finished off the inside with the sentiment that comes with the stamp - keeping it a really clean and (mostly) simple card.
